1. Set a Budget
Before placing any bets, it is essential to establish a budget. Determine how much money you are willing to risk without affecting your daily finances. This budget should be separate from your regular spending and should be an amount that you are comfortable losing. By setting a clear budget, you can prevent impulsive betting, which can lead to significant losses.
2. Understand the Odds
To make informed decisions, you must understand how betting odds work. Odds reflect the probability of an outcome and determine your potential payout. Familiarize yourself with different types of odds, such as fractional, decimal, and moneyline odds, so you can assess the value of a bet. The better you understand the odds, the more strategic your bets will be.
3. Keep Records
Maintaining a record of your bets is critical for managing your betting effectively. Track every bet you place, including the amount, odds, and outcome. By analyzing your betting patterns, you can identify which strategies are working and which are not. This practice can help you make adjustments to improve your overall performance.

4. Bet with Your Head, Not Your Heart
Emotional betting often leads to poor decisions and increased losses. It’s important to remain objective and place bets based on analysis and strategy rather than personal biases or emotions. Avoid betting on your favorite team or player simply because of loyalty. Instead, rely on data and research to inform your decisions.

6. Focus on Specific Sports
While it may be tempting to bet on every sport and event, focusing on specific sports or leagues can improve your chances of success. By narrowing your focus, you can gain deeper insights and knowledge about the teams, players, and trends within that area. This expertise can lead to more informed betting decisions.
7. Stay Disciplined
Discipline is crucial in betting. Stick to your strategies, budget, and betting plan, even when faced with the temptation to chase losses. Many bettors make the mistake of increasing their bets after a loss in an attempt to win back their money, which can lead to even more significant losses. Stay committed to your plan and trust the process.

8. Know When to Walk Away
One of the most important aspects of betting management is knowing when to walk away. If you’re on a losing streak or if you’ve reached your budget limit, it’s crucial to step back and avoid placing additional bets. Gambling should be an enjoyable experience, and if it becomes stressful or frustrating, it might be time to take a break or reassess your strategies.
9. Learn from Your Mistakes
Every bettor experiences losses; however, it’s important to learn from these experiences. Analyze the reasons behind your losses to identify what went wrong. Whether it was a poor choice of odds, emotional betting, or not doing proper research, recognizing your mistakes can help you avoid making them in the future and improve your overall betting strategy.
10. Stay Informed
The world of sports and betting is dynamic, with developments occurring continuously. Keeping yourself informed about news, trends, and changes in teams and players can give you a competitive edge. Regularly follow credible news sources, forums, and expert analyses to stay updated, improving your ability to make informed betting decisions.
